Label Description

 As one of the key priorities of the African 10 Year Framework Programme, the Eco Mark Africa (EMA)'s overall aim is to contribute to a global shift towards sustainable consumption and production and thus enhance Africa's ability to achieve the Millennium Development Goals.Through the concept of eco-labelling, the promotion of social and economic development shall be pushed "within the carrying capacity of ecosystems by increasingly delinking economic growth and environmental degradation".Corresponding to the call of the Johannesburg Plan of Implementation, the EMA strives to develop a "voluntary, effective, transparent, verifiable, non-misleading and non-discriminatory consumer information tool to provide information relating to sustainable consumption and production in Africa."As a label for sustainable African products it shall be part of a marketing campaign to exploit the environmental and social qualities of African products and to develop their branding value.
